LoadingManager

@native @JSImport("three", "LoadingManager") @JSType class LoadingManager extends Object
class Object
trait Any
class Object
trait Matchable
class Any

Value members

Constructors

def this(onLoad: UndefOr[Function0[Unit]], onProgress: UndefOr[Function3[String, Double, Double, Unit]], onError: UndefOr[Function1[String, Unit]])

Concrete methods

def addHandler(regex: RegExp, loader: Loader): LoadingManager
def getHandler(file: String): Loader
def itemEnd(url: String): Unit
def itemError(url: String): Unit
def itemStart(url: String): Unit
def removeHandler(regex: RegExp): LoadingManager
def resolveURL(url: String): String
def setURLModifier(callback: UndefOr[Function1[String, String]]): LoadingManager

Inherited methods

def hasOwnProperty(v: String): Boolean
Inherited from
Object
def isPrototypeOf(v: Object): Boolean
Inherited from
Object
def propertyIsEnumerable(v: String): Boolean
Inherited from
Object
def toLocaleString(): String
Inherited from
Object
def valueOf(): Any
Inherited from
Object

Concrete fields

var onError: Function1[String, Unit]
var onLoad: Function0[Unit]
var onProgress: Function3[String, Double, Double, Unit]
var onStart: UndefOr[Function3[String, Double, Double, Unit]]